Struct breezyshim::transform::TreeTransform
source · pub struct TreeTransform(/* private fields */);Implementations§
source§impl TreeTransform
impl TreeTransform
pub fn finalize(&self) -> Result<(), Error>
pub fn iter_changes( &self, ) -> Result<Box<dyn Iterator<Item = TreeChange>>, Error>
pub fn cooked_conflicts(&self) -> Result<Vec<Conflict>, Error>
pub fn get_preview_tree(&self) -> Result<PreviewTree, Error>
Trait Implementations§
source§impl FromPyObject<'_> for TreeTransform
impl FromPyObject<'_> for TreeTransform
source§impl ToPyObject for TreeTransform
impl ToPyObject for TreeTransform
Auto Trait Implementations§
impl Freeze for TreeTransform
impl !RefUnwindSafe for TreeTransform
impl Send for TreeTransform
impl Sync for TreeTransform
impl Unpin for TreeTransform
impl UnwindSafe for TreeTransform
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more